Avoiding Dangerous Pressure Surges in Petrochemical Loading with AFT Impulse

12.09.24 01:04 PM By Shiv - Comment(s)
Ingenero Technologies used AFT Impulse to resolve a hazardous pressure surge during petrochemical truck loading. By adjusting the control valve closure pattern, they reduced surge pressure, preventing system vibration and noise, confirming AFT Impulse as a valuable tool for surge mitigation.
